Transaction 6409a72442014350692b631e4ed3230bf146f611731c629baa455c4c4541e3ae
1 Input
1 Output
-
6409a72442014350692b631e4ed3230bf146f611731c629baa455c4c4541e3ae:0
- value
- 677862
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5854e9416c146e3ff22f1e4e69f88eabef0bbcb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1K1Pp7wYEbJrS1fNz2PQfZNLKJHTq5gCL8